On the hill of Calvary stood three crosses—each representing a response to Jesus. One man reviled Him, dying in denial with a hard heart. Another, broken and remorseful, saw Jesus for who He truly was—and in that moment, paradise was promised. But the center cross held the sinless Son of God, our perfect substitute. Jesus bore our sin, died our death, and rose in victory. The Gospel on the ground is simple yet profound: everyone must choose their cross. Will we reject Him, receive Him, or recognize Him as Redeemer and King?
